Abstract

Abstract Background Breast surgery often compromises structures, potentially leading to complications that affect aesthetic outcomes, lactation, breast tissue health, and the patient experience. Tissue-Preserving Breast Augmentation (TPBA) is a novel concept designed to enhance breast and implant stability by preserving the breast’s stabilization system, including the circummammary ligament and Cooper’s suspensory ligaments. Objectives This study presents the TPBA approach, performed in a minimally invasive manner to minimize surgical stimuli and protect the parenchymal breast tissue, along with outcomes observed over a three-year period. Methods This two-center, multi-surgeon retrospective observational study included consecutive female patients undergoing primary breast augmentation or primary augmentation–mastopexy using TPBA between December 2022 and June 2025. All procedures involved an inframammary incision and creation of a pre-pectoral pocket via balloon expansion. Complications were assessed by monitoring cumulative incidence during follow-up visits at 2 weeks, 6-, 12-, and 24-months. Results A total of 330 procedures were performed. At a mean follow-up of 18 months, the complication rate was 0.9%. No cases of acute complications including seroma, wound breakdown, or infection were observed. Follow-up evaluations revealed no capsular contracture (grade III and IV), implant rupture, lateralization, or inferior malposition. Superior malposition occurred in 2 patients (0.6%), and bleeding was observed in 1 patient (0.3%). Implant rippling was reported by 3 patients (0.9%). Conclusions TPBA offers a standardized, reproducible approach to breast enhancement via the IMF, performed under general or local anesthesia. It preserves stabilization structures, features a short learning curve, and carries a low risk of complications.
